Kerala State Road Transport Corporation pays salary to permanent staff

April 02, 2014 12:21 pm | Updated May 21, 2016 07:41 am IST - THIRUVANANTHAPURAM:

Despite the financial crisis faced by the State and the Kerala State Road Transport Corporation (KSRTC), the transport utility was able to pay the salary of 35,000 permanent employees on its rolls on Monday, the last working day of March.

But, uncertainty prevails over the payment of pension to 37,000 retired personnel. The High Court gave a directive to the KSRTC to clear the arrears by March 31. But, the management has sought extension of time to settle the arrears in view of the financial crisis.

The KSRTC needs Rs.10 crore to pay the pension arrears for February and Rs. 37 crore for paying the pension due from March 5.
